2RedV's 01-11-2007, 11:42 AM In a nutshell...
The consumer and the government are to blame.
People got scared off by GM's diesel experiment in the mid 80's.
VW had a nice diesel in the Jetta but dropped it here in 2006 (as did MB) because of the ultra low sulfur diesel fuel requirement that was coming in 2007. They would not have been allowed to sell remaining cars after 1/1/2007 that were produced before the rule change. You will now see a number of new diesels coming out in mid 2007.

belgarion_v 07-12-2009, 04:43 AM also why does honda not turbo charge their diesel engine like...every other vehicle manufacturer
Err CTDi is Common-rail Turbo Diesel injection
The turbo is actually fairly vocal in the Honda engine.
The engine doesn't sound like other diesel engines - well none I've driven anyway.
I've had 2 other diesel powered cars and driven a few more besides, they all had a deep thrumming note at cruising speed, the Honda engine is pretty much silent at these speed (60 -70 mph)
